Air Resource Warmth Pumps vs. Geothermal Warmth Pumps



When thinking about Air Resource Warm Pumps vs. Geothermal Heat Pumps for your home, there are vital distinctions to remember.

Air Source Warm Pumps remove heat from the outside air and are much more typical because of lower installation expenses. They function well in moderate environments however may be less reliable in extreme cold.

Geothermal Warmth Pumps, on the other hand, use warm from the ground, giving consistent heating and cooling down no matter external temperature levels. While they've greater in advance prices, they're more energy-efficient over time and have a longer life-span.

Air Resource Warmth Pumps are simpler to set up and maintain compared to Geothermal Warmth Pumps, which need even more detailed underground setups. However, Geothermal Warm Pumps offer better energy cost savings gradually, making them a more eco-friendly option.



Consider your environment, budget, and lasting objectives when choosing in between these two types of heatpump for your home.

Cost Evaluation: Installation and Operation Expenditures



Considering the prices related to both installation and operation is essential when contrasting Air Source Warmth Pumps and Geothermal Warmth Pumps. Air Source Warm Pumps are typically much more budget-friendly to set up upfront compared to Geothermal Warmth Pumps. The installation of a Geothermal Heat Pump entails more complicated below ground job, making it a pricier choice originally. Nonetheless, Geothermal Warmth Pumps are understood for their greater efficiency, which can result in reduced functional expenses with time.

When it pertains to operational expenses, Geothermal Warmth Pumps often tend to be more cost-efficient in the future as a result of their greater efficiency and reduced energy consumption. They can offer substantial savings on cooling and heating costs, balancing out the higher setup costs.

Air Source Warm Pumps, while having reduced in advance costs, may result in slightly higher functional expenditures since they aren't as efficient as their geothermal equivalents.

Inevitably, the best choice for your home depends on your budget, long-term power objectives, and details heating and cooling down demands. Think about both the installment and operation expenses thoroughly prior to making a decision.
